The board shall suspend any license not renewed within the time required, as set forth in § 36-4B-26 . The board may reinstate a license, during the twelve-month period following the date of expiration, upon receiving proof that the person who held the license: (1) Complied with the requirements set forth in § 36-4B-26 ; and (2) Paid the reinstatement fee established by the board pursuant to § 36-4B-29 .
